General Information about #1B3D1A

The hexadecimal color code #1B3D1A represents a dark shade of green, often referred to as "Mallard" due to its resemblance to the color found on a mallard duck. In the RGB (Red, Green, Blue) color model, this equates to 10.6% red, 23.9% green, and 10.2% blue. In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Key/Black) color model, it is composed of 55% cyan, 0% magenta, 57% yellow, and 76% black. This color is often associated with nature, tranquility, and stability. It is frequently used in design contexts where a sense of grounding or earthiness is desired. The hue angle is 118.7 degrees, the saturation is 39.5%, and the lightness is 17.1%.

The hex color #1B3D1A, also known as Mallard, presents some accessibility challenges, particularly regarding contrast. When used as text on a white background, or vice versa, the contrast ratio may not meet W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) standards for readability. This means that users with visual impairments might find it difficult to distinguish the text from the background. To improve accessibility, consider pairing #1B3D1A with lighter shades of green, yellow, or beige for backgrounds, or using it for larger text elements where readability is less critical. Alternatively, using a darker shade as a background color can also solve contrast issues. Always test color combinations with accessibility tools to ensure sufficient contrast ratios are achieved, ideally aiming for a contrast ratio of 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text.
